Heat Staking for PCBs: Benefits, Applications and Reliability in PCBA
Printed circuit board assemblies (PCBAs) are at the core of modern electronics, where reliability, compact design, and durability are critical. Heat staking is widely used in PCBA manufacturing to securely join plastic components without screws or adhesives. By applying controlled heat and pressure, manufacturers can create strong, repeatable mechanical bonds while protecting sensitive electronic components. […]
